UWP VLC Private Beta Released – Supports Xbox and HoloLens
VideoLAN has released a new private beta of its versatile media player VLC for Universal Windows Platform (UWP), which introduces support for Xbox One, HoloLens, and Windows 10 Mobile, in addition to the usual Windows PC support. VLC to Get Chromecast Support
It seems VLC, the acclaimed open-source portable media player, is getting Chromecast support. VideoLAN, VLCs creator, recently posted a changelog for their media platform to GitHub, with “Chromecast output module” listed as one of the entries.
